A CENTER FOR AMERICAN PROGRESS GRAPHIC Legally married and legally fired Congratulations! You legally marry on Sunday! THAT NIGHT honeymoon because of your sexual orientation. ON MONDAY You are legally denied a hotel room for your You are legally fired from your job for being gay when you try to update your employment forms to reflect that you are married ON TUESDAY You are legally evicted from your apartment when you try to add your new spouse to the lease You are legally denied a loan because you are married to a person of the same gender. Your child is legally expelled from college when you notify the school of a new legal parent. You file a complaint but learn that you may not be protected from the discrimination you have faced. While you now have a marriage license, too many people still have a license to discriminate No explicit LGBT protections Explicit LGB protections ● Explicit LGBT protections* . Twenty-nine states lack explicit sexual-orientation nondiscrimination protections, and 32 states lack explicit gender-identity nondiscrimination protections It is time for Congress to act. For more information, read the Center for American Progress report "We the People" at http://ampr.gs/wethepeople. *Massachusetts lacks gender-identity protections in public accommodations. Source: Movement Advancement Project, "Non-Discrimination Laws: Employment Equality Map, available at http://www.lgbtmap.org/equality-maps/non discrimination laws (last accessed January 2015).
